good merge or bad spew on turn?
 
5/10 6-handed, eff stacks $1000. Villain (SB) is Thumper18, plays across several sites and is on the more passive side of TAG (maybe 24/12/2.5 or so?)

After MP and CO limp, I make it 55 with TT. SB calls, second limper calls.

Flop J 8 5 with a club draw. We all check.

Turn 3o. They check again, I bet $125 into $175 or so, SB checkraises to $360. CO folds, I shove, $600 for him to call in a pot of $1300ish.
